The Easiest Ground Beef Taco Soup Recipe Ever (20 Minutes) by Donna John
Why do we love this taco soup recipe? Because all the ingredients are in your pantry and it takes about 20 minutes to make. The hardest part of this taco soup recipe is opening the cans. All the ingredients for this ground beef soup recipe can be kept in the pantry for when you have a taco soup craving. You could freeze the leftover soup for later.
The Mexican soup is made with ground beef, taco seasoning, chili beans, whole kernel corn, pinto beans, stewed tomatoes, diced tomatoes with green chiles, chopped green chiles and dry ranch salad dressing mix. After browning the ground beef, all the ingredients are dumped into a large soup pot and simmered together for about 15 minutes. This soup recipe is simple!
Top the ground beef taco soup with chopped avocado, crushed tortilla chips, chopped fresh cilantro, sour cream, chopped red onions, black olives, shredded cheese or even pico de gallo or salsa. This is a delicious 20-minute dinner.

Cuisine: Mexican/American
Prep Time: 5 minutes
Cook Time: 20 minutes
Total Time: 25 minutes
Servings: 6
Ingredients
- 2 pounds ground beef
- 1 envelope (1 ounce) taco seasoning
- 1 1/2 cups water
- 1 can (16 ounces) chili beans, undrained
- 1 can (15 ounces) whole kernel corn, drained
- 1 can (15 ounces) pinto beans, drained
- 1 can (14 ounces) stewed tomatoes
- 1 can (10 ounces) diced tomato with green chilies
- 1 can (4 ounces) chopped green chilies
- 1 envelope ranch salad dressing mix
- chopped avocado, tortilla chips, chopped cilantro, sour cream, shredded cheese, salsa (optional toppings)

Recipe Notes
- Try this soup recipe with ground turkey instead of ground beef.
- Store the soup in an airtight container in the fridge.
Here’s how to make it:
- Cook the ground beef in a large soup pot until brown.
- Add the remaining ingredients except optional toppings. Bring to a boil, reduce heat and simmer about 15 minutes. Serve with desired toppings.
Nutrition Facts Per Serving
Calories: 306
Total Fat: 6.5g
Saturated Fat: 2.5g
Cholesterol: 38mg
Sodium: 1620mg
Total Carbohydrate: 42.6g
Dietary Fiber: 9.2g
Total Sugars: 9.2g
Protein: 20.4g
Vitamin D: 0mcg
Calcium: 62mg
Iron: 10mg
Potassium: 982mg
